Had a great lunch here. We ordered the Tandoori Chicken Focaccia which my friend thought was great. Came with a good serve of chips as well. I had the poached eggs with a side of smashed avocado. I love that they give you two slices of toast with your breakfast and I asked for multigrain and it was great bread. The coffee was good too. Service was quick and overall a great meal. Another plus is that the base egg price is only $7.50. There aren't many places around who still do it for that price.

They have a new 'Bookroom' upstairs and it looks amazing! Apart from the decor (make sure you look up), the food is great - our table ordered quite a few homemade pies and they were all fantastic and very, very filling. Haven't tried the coffee yet but the service is lovely too.

Bonus: If you get talking to the owner about books, he'll be very happy to oblige!
